Installing an NXD-CV7 into an (optional) Rack Mount Kit (NXA-RK7)
The NXA-RK7 is a 19" (48.3 cm) metal rack-mount (with black matte finish) measuring 4 rack
units high.
1. Remove the Faceplate/Trim Ring assembly from the main CV7 unit.
2. Thread the incoming power, RJ-45 audio/video, Ethernet, and USB wiring (from their terminal
sources) through the surface opening, leaving enough slack in the wiring to accommodate any
re-positioning of the panel.
3. Connect all data and power wiring connectors to their corresponding locations along the left
side of the (un-powered) NXD touch panel.
Verify that the terminal end of the power cable is not connected to the a power supply
before plugging in the 2-pin power connector.
The USB connectors can be from a either a USB extension cable, or a wireless USB RF
transmitter.
4. Test the incoming wiring by connecting the panel connections to their terminal locations and
applying power. Verify that the panel is receiving power and functioning properly to prevent
repetition of the installation.
5. Disconnect the terminal end of the power cable from the connected power supply.
6. Carefully insert the CV7 panel into the NXA-RK7.
7. Secure the panel to the NXA-RK7 mount by first inserting and then tightening the four #4-40
screws.
8. Insert the NXA-RK7 (with connected NXD unit) into the equipment rack, making sure to align
the screw holes along the sides on the NXA-RK7 with the holes in the equipment rack.
9. Use a grounded Phillips-head screwdriver to secure the NXA-RK7 to the equipment rack using
#10-32 screws (included).
10. Replace the Faceplate/Trim Ring assembly back onto the main CV7 unit, making sure to align
the Microphone, Light, and PIR Motion sensor locations to their respective openings on the
Faceplate/Trim Ring assembly.
Don’t disconnect the connectors from the touch panel. The unit must be installed with
the necessary connectors before being inserted into the equipment rack.
